X-Git-Url: https://git.martlubbers.net/?a=blobdiff_plain;f=int%2Fmain.c;h=c4417f8cfd000b501a6a4e0b7be8561629846eb2;hb=ee5171fbc1c8e1ea7454e95b3e89c24338423523;hp=b813ab2558c361016c1f014a4ecec256eeb67aba;hpb=b55c1c423b6f00357b2ae2bbdd2abcf4456fd0cd;p=mTask.git diff --git a/int/main.c b/int/main.c index b813ab2..c4417f8 100644 --- a/int/main.c +++ b/int/main.c @@ -3,7 +3,8 @@ #include #include -#ifndef STM +#ifdef STM +#else #include #endif @@ -23,14 +24,14 @@ void read_message(void) //Find next task if(input_available()){ uint8_t c = read_byte(); - debug("Receiving input: %c\n", c); + debug("Receiving input: %c %02x\n", c, c); switch(c){ case MSG_SDS_SPEC: debug("Receiving an sds"); sds_register(); break; case MSG_SDS_UPD: - debug("Receiving an sds"); + debug("Receiving an sds update"); //TODO do something with the return value sds_update(); break; @@ -40,9 +41,9 @@ void read_message(void) break; case MSG_GET_TASK: debug("Receiving a task"); - write_dpin(0, true); + // write_dpin(0, true); task_register(); - write_dpin(0, false); + // write_dpin(0, false); break; case '\0': break; @@ -78,7 +79,6 @@ void loop(void) debug("Current task to run: %d", ct); run_task(curtask); curtask->lastrun = cyclestart; - write_byte('\n'); } } @@ -94,13 +94,12 @@ int main(int argc, char *argv[]){ setup(); sds_init(); task_init(); - - debug("booting up"); + //debug("booting up"); while(true){ //Check for newetasks - debug("loop"); +// debug("loop"); loop(); - delay(100); + delay(50); } return 0; }